[Solved]Qt5 QtWebview



  • I have a compile problem when I use QWebview. However, I have already add these library below
    QT += core gui
    webkit
    network
    script

    The problem is still there,
    D:\Project\maserati\OneChecker-build-Desktop_Qt_5_0_1_MinGW_32bit-Debug\OneChecker\debug\accessdlg.o:-1: In function ZN12Ui_AccessDlg7setupUiEP7QDialog': D:\Project\maserati\OneChecker-build-Desktop_Qt_5_0_1_MinGW_32bit-Debug\OneChecker\ui_accessdlg.h:580: error: undefined reference to_imp___ZN8QWebViewC1EP7QWidget'
    D:\Project\maserati\OneChecker-build-Desktop_Qt_5_0_1_MinGW_32bit-Debug\OneChecker\ui_accessdlg.h:583: error: undefined reference to `_imp___ZN8QWebView6setUrlERK4QUrl'
    collect2.exe:-1: error: error: ld returned 1 exit status



  • QWebView is in the webkitwidgets module for Qt 5.0... Also for your first error you must add widgets module to your PRO file for your QDialog class... So in your PRO file you should have:

    @
    QT += core
    gui
    widgets
    webkit
    webkitwidgets
    network
    script
    @


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.